("Four Shield Bearers in one Post/Place")
A comedy by W. Vogel, translated from the High German original into Dutch by C. Sauer. Published by Amsterdam : J.G. Rohloff, 1810.
Performed in Cape Town South Africa on 1 September 1843 by Door Yver Vruchtbaar, and later by the joint company Het Privaat Hollandsch Toneellievend Gezelschap on 28 May 1845.
Sources
Bosman, 1928: p 444, 449
